Can bipolar 2 turn into bipolar 1?

Yes. If left untreated, bipolar 2 can easily turn into bipolar 1 or possibly even rapid cycling bipolar disorder. (Second User) Yes, even with treatment (although it is much less likely in such a case) bipolar two disorder can become bipolar one disorder. This would happen when the hypomanic episodes of Bipolar 2 become more severe and harmful manic episodes. This change has been known to most often happen after somebody has had the disorder for some time. To clarify the first answer: Rapid cycling can occur in any type of bipolar disorder. It is not really its own type of bipolar disorder, rather, it is a condition that can occur with a bipolar disorder. It refers to a person who experiences four or more bipolar mood swings in a year. This can also develop over time or be a part of the disorder from the start.

What are the causes of Bipolar Disorder?

Bipolar Disorder is characterized by heavy mood swings that occur randomly. The exact cause of bipolar disorder is unknown but there seem to be some factors that help trigger bipolar episodes. Some of these causes include differences in neurotransmitters, biological parts, hormones or inherited traits. Also, stress and traumatic events may play a large role in developing bipolar disorder.


How effective is Gabapentin in treating bipolar mood disorder?

Gabapentin is primarily a seizure drug, which can also be used to treat neuropathic pain and vasomotor symptoms. Gabapentin could help ease these symptoms if they occur as part of bipolar disorder. However, it is not primarily a bipolar drug and will not stabilize moods like lithium or antidepressants.

Is fickle a sign of bipolar?

Fickleness, or being changeable in mood or decisions, can be a characteristic of bipolar disorder, particularly during manic or hypomanic episodes when individuals may exhibit impulsivity and rapid shifts in emotions. However, fickleness alone is not a definitive sign of bipolar disorder, as it can also occur in various other contexts and conditions. A comprehensive assessment by a mental health professional is necessary for an accurate diagnosis.
